Classics of Literature summarized in 10 words or less

  1. Moby Dick - Ishmael watches Moby crush Ahab. There may be metaphors.
  2. A Christmas Carol - Scrooge meets ghosts, does a face turn.
  3. Romeo and Juliet - two feuding families’ kids fall in love and commit suicide
  4. Remembrance of Things Past - Proust talks way too much. My brain hurts.
  5. Gulliver’s Travels - Man serially shipwrecked among weird beings; likes smart horses best.
  6. Lord of the Rings – Elderly man persuades young boys to go on dangerous journey.
  7. The Bible - Creator of the Universe lays down rules for humans
  8. The Three Musketeers - One deceitful wife has another deceitful wife killed.
  9. The Wizard of Oz – Lost girl kills woman, joins three others to kill again.
  10. War and Peace - Napoleon invades Russia. People fall in love, philosophize, die.
  11. To Kill A Mockingbird - Innocent man convicted; young Alabama girl learns important life lessons.
  12. The Brothers Karamazov - Sons argue existentialism and one kills Dad for the inheritance.
  13. Atlas Shrugged - Railroad heiress sleeps her way through the world’s leading industrialists.
